麻豆小视频在线观看_中文黄色一级片_久久久成人精品_成片免费观看视频大全_午夜精品久久久久久久99热浪潮_成人一区二区三区四区

首頁 > 編程 > Swift > 正文

swift 隱式可選型實例詳解

2020-03-09 17:45:15
字體:
來源:轉載
供稿:網友

1、隱式可選型的基本使用

var errorMessage: String? = nilerrorMessage = "Not Found""The message is " + errorMessage!

隱式可選型的定義

var errorMessage: String! = nilerrorMessage = "Not Found""The message is " + errorMessage

隱式可選型不需要解包,所以隱式可選型容易出錯

以上程序當errorMessage為nil時程序會報錯

2、隱式可選型的實際應用

// 主要應用在類的成員變量的初始化上class City{  let cityName: String  unowned var country: Country  init( cityName: String , country: Country){    self.cityName = cityName    self.country = country  }}class Country{  let countryName: String  var capitalCity: City!  init( countryName: String , capitalCity: String ){    self.countryName = countryName    self.capitalCity = City(cityName: capitalCity, country: self)  }  func showInfo(){    print("This is /(countryName).")    print("The capital is /(capitalCity.cityName).")  }}let china = Country(countryName: "China", capitalCity: "Beijing")china.showInfo()

感謝閱讀,希望能幫助到大家,謝謝大家對本站的支持!


注:相關教程知識閱讀請移步到swift教程頻道。
發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 天使萌一区二区三区免费观看 | 一区二区免费看 | 精品久久久久久久久中文字幕 | 91看片在线观看视频 | 麻豆视频观看 | 水多视频在线观看 | 天天干天天碰 | 国产真实孩交 | 一本色道久久综合亚洲精品小说 | 国产精品美女一区二区 | 91美女视频在线观看 | 在线看免电影网站 | 国产伦久视频免费观看视频 | 国产精品久久久久久久久久久久久久久久 | 一级大片一级一大片 | 人成久久 | 91成人免费在线视频 | 看免费毛片 | www.91成人| 国产激情网 | av成人免费在线观看 | 九九热视频这里只有精品 | 欧美1区2区在线观看 | 国产精品亚洲综合一区二区三区 | 日本中文字幕久久 | 福利一区二区三区视频在线观看 | 成人辣文 | av在线更新 | 国产成人精品一区在线播放 | 日产精品一区二区三区在线观看 | 国产在线欧美日韩 | 毛片在线免费播放 | 国产美女爽到喷白浆的 | 欧美精品一区二区三区四区 | 色成人在线 | 成人毛片在线 | 久久精品性视频 | 一级做a爱性色毛片免费1 | 久久99深爱久久99精品 | 久久新地址 | 欧美视频一级 |